ICU Physician Who Selflessly Looked after Health center’s ‘Sickest Patients’ Dies Of COVID-19

The “precious” chief of vital care at a Baltimore hospital died Saturday of COVID-19 after taking care of the facility’s “sickest patients” during the coronavirus pandemic, according to the facility.

Dr. Joseph Costa, 56– who a coworker likened to “an older bro that [staff] appreciated and revered”– was the intensive care unit chief at Mercy Medical Center. The medical facility, validating his death, published about him on Facebook Sunday.

” He devoted his life and profession to caring for the sickest patients,” Sister Helen Amos, head of the hospital’s board of trustees, and David Maine, president and CEO, stated in a joint statement. “When the worldwide pandemic came down upon us, Joe selflessly continued his work on the front lines– deeply committed to serving our patients and our City throughout this time of terrific requirement.”

In the declaration, Costa is described as “beloved by his patients and their family members.”

“[He was] understood for his warm and reassuring bedside manner as well as his direct and useful interaction style,” the declaration stated. “When he counseled our patients and families, he did so with excellent compassion and empathy.”
